JOB TITLE: SHIFT SUPERVISOR
FLSA: NON-EXEMPT
DEPARTMENT: HOUSING AND SERVICES - SECURITY
REPORTS TO: SECURITY MANAGER
LOCATION: QUEENS, NY
SUMMARY: The Shift Supervisor is responsible for supervising, performing, and reporting work involving a variety of specialized assignments and security systems in our homeless shelter. Operations within our facility are 24 hours. This position requires face-to-face relief with mandatory overtime and requires proof of COVID-19 vaccinations.
D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Train new security officers /residential aide employees in all aspects of the facility.
- Supervise security staff during your assigned shift, assigning breaks, post assignments, and duties.
- Monitor access control and ensure effective use of the magnetometer and x-ray machine.
- Respond to incidents and utilize crisis management to protect the safety of the staff and clients
- Make rounds throughout the facility and external premises to prevent, detect, deter, and report hazardous situations, trespassers, and illegal activities.
- Respond to emergencies in person throughout the building, and provide guidance and support to line staff and subordinates.
- Conduct daily security and fire safety system inspections
- Fulfill all job responsibilities of a Safety Security Officer in their absence.
- Maintain the safety and security of clients and staff.
- Provide crisis intervention when needed.
- Assist the Security Manager in preparing and executing fire drills.
- Oversee AWOL family property pack up
- Monitor logging of client property to ensure accuracy
- Ensure that all managers are kept aware of critical incidents on assigned shifts
- Review log book entries, incident reports, and critical administrative responsibilities on assigned shift, checking for errors and ensuring accuracy
- Attend various meetings and trainings as needed.
- Check the inventory of all assigned equipment daily, and investigate any discrepancies.
- Mandatory Overtime Required
- Perform all related duties as assigned.
EXPERIENCE AND QUALIFICATIONS:
Proof of education is required: High School Diploma/GED. 1-2 years of Supervisor experience required. A valid N.Y.S Security Guard License, Fire Guard License F80 Required, and certified in Nonviolent Crisis Intervention (CPI). Must possess a general knowledge of security systems. Ability to solve problems and make decisions based on factual information is a must. Knowledge of video surveillance and fire detection/alarm notification systems is a must. Must be flexible on days and hours of availability. Must have shelter knowledge and be familiar with CARES and DHS shelter protocols
